If you would like to hear my wife playing the piano during this tribute, you can listen to her version of Amazing Grace from her web stie. It seems the Univ. Of Mich music students are using their talents to raise money for the disaster that struck our nation last week. If you are in the Ann Arbor, MI area, you will definitely want to be on hand for this concert event. Come and listen to up and coming stars share their musical talents while also supporting the relief effort.

On Thursday, September 20, at 8:00 p.m. there will be a benefit concert held in the School of Music Britton Recital Hall in Ann Arbor, MI. This concert is given by the University of Michigan School of Music students, in association with the student chapter of the Music Teacher’s National Association.

TRIBUTE TO THE UNITED STATES
This, from a Canadian newspaper, is worth sharing.

America: The Good Neighbor. Widespread but only partial news coverage was given recently to a remarkable editorial broadcast from Toronto by Gordon Sinclair, a Canadian television Commentator. What follows is the full text of his trenchant remarks as printed in the Congressional Record:

“This Canadian thinks it is time to speak up for the Americans as the most generous and possibly the least appreciated people on all the earth. Germany, Japan and, to a lesser extent, Britain and Italy were lifted out of the debris of war by the Americans who poured in billions of dollars and forgave other billions in debts. None of these countries is today paying even the interest on its remaining debts to the United States. When France was in danger of collapsing in 1956, it was the Americans who propped it up, and their reward was to be insulted and swindled on the streets of Paris. I was there. I saw it.
